The Typical Distances With Golf Clubs

Each golfer will have different distances with different golf clubs but it is important to at least know what the basic yardages are for average players. Here is a list of distances that you can expect for different golf clubs.

Lob wedge – The average golfer would hit this club at about 60-80 yards

Sand wedge – The sand wedge is normally hit about 90 yards but pros are known to hit as far as 120 yards.

Pitching wedge – The pitching wedge can go about 140 yards for pros but on average will only go about 100 yards.

9 Iron – The 9 iron will go about 150 for pros while 120 is the average.

8 Iron – The 8 iron will go about 160 for pros while 130 is the average.

7 Iron – The 7 iron will go about 170 for pros while 140 is the average.

6 Iron – The 6 iron will go about 180 for pros while 150 is the average.

5 Iron – The 5 iron will go about 190 for pros while 160 is the average.

4 Iron – The 4 iron will go about 200 for pros while 170 is the average.

3 Iron – The 3 iron will go about 210 for pros while 180 is the average.

5 Wood – The 5 wood will go about 230 for pros while 200 is the average.

3 Wood – The 3 wood will go about 250 for pros while 220 is the average.

Driver – The driver will go about 300 for pros while 240 is the average.
